MAXQ3108-FFN+ - English Editing Encyclopedia Entry

Product Overview

Category

MAXQ3108-FFN+ belongs to the category of integrated circuits (ICs).

Use

This product is primarily used for secure authentication and encryption purposes in various electronic devices.

Characteristics

  • Secure authentication and encryption capabilities
  • High level of data protection
  • Compact size and low power consumption

Package

The MAXQ3108-FFN+ is available in a small form factor package, suitable for integration into different electronic systems.

Essence

The essence of MAXQ3108-FFN+ lies in its ability to provide robust security features for data communication and storage.

Packaging/Quantity

The product is typically packaged in reels or trays, with a quantity of 250 units per reel/tray.

Specifications

  • Operating Voltage: 2.7V to 3.6V
  • Operating Temperature Range: -40°C to +85°C
  • Communication Interface: I2C, SPI
  • Memory Size: 32KB EEPROM
  • Encryption Algorithms: AES, DES, RSA
  • Key Length: Up to 2048 bits
  • Package Type: QFN (Quad Flat No-Lead)

Functional Features

  • Secure authentication and encryption of data
  • Support for multiple encryption algorithms
  • Key generation and management
  • Tamper detection and response mechanisms
  • Low power consumption for battery-operated devices
  • Flexible communication interfaces (I2C, SPI)

Advantages and Disadvantages

Advantages

  • Robust security features ensure data protection
  • Compact size allows for easy integration into various devices
  • Multiple encryption algorithms provide flexibility in implementation
  • Tamper detection enhances overall system security
  • Low power consumption extends battery life

Disadvantages

  • Limited memory size may restrict the storage capacity for certain applications
  • Higher cost compared to non-secure ICs
  • Requires additional software development for proper utilization of security features

Working Principles

The MAXQ3108-FFN+ utilizes advanced cryptographic algorithms to secure data transmission and storage. It generates and manages encryption keys, ensuring the confidentiality and integrity of sensitive information. The chip also incorporates tamper detection mechanisms to prevent unauthorized access or tampering with the device.

Detailed Application Field Plans

The MAXQ3108-FFN+ finds application in various fields where secure authentication and encryption are crucial. Some potential application areas include:

  1. Smart cards and payment systems
  2. IoT devices and sensors
  3. Medical devices and healthcare systems
  4. Automotive electronics and keyless entry systems
  5. Industrial control systems and automation
  6. Secure communication devices and networks
